AEO & the virtual library. To see our way through what Answer Engine Optimization (AEO) means for Google, think about the last time you strolled into a massive public library.
I had to explain that SEO is the equivalent of using the library’s computer catalog. You type in “history of Buffalo,” and the computer pops out a list of 20 books that might be what you’re looking for. You must walk to the shelf, pluck out the books and leaf through them to get your answer.
AEO (Answer Engine Optimization) is akin to walking up to the most intelligent librarian in the house and asking, “Who was Buffalo, New York founded by?” The librarian doesn’t give you a stack of books. Instead, all they say is “Joseph Ellicott founded Buffalo.”
AEO is the science and art of organizing information on your website in such a way that AI tools — like Google’s AI Overviews or ChatGPT, Siri or Alexa — can understand it and serve it up as single answers to things.
You’re probably wondering, “My SEO is finally rolling. Do I have to scrap it?”
Absolutely not. Think of AEO as the evolution of SEO. They are collaborating, but they have different objectives.
The goal of SEO is to get you to Click. What you are looking for is to have your website listed on the first page of Google so that when someone searches, they see a link to your site and click it.
AEO needs to get you the Fact. The aim is to be the immediate response that comes out of a voice assistant or appears at the top in search results (also known as “Position Zero”).
SEO focuses on keywords. You could pen a blog post that’s stuffed to the gills with the phrase “best plumber.”
AEO speaks in terms of questions and answers. It searches for content that quickly answers, “Who is the best plumber near me?” in a conversational way.
SEO makes the assumption that we want to browse and research.
AEO implies that the user needs exactly this answer now.

Let’s consider how this changes things for a local business with the following real-world example. Say you’re a Western New York landscaping company.
A customer searches for “landscaping services Buffalo NY” on Google.
Result: They view 10 blue links. They click to three different websites. They look at your galleries, go to your competitor’s pricing page and read a blog on a third site.
Action: They need to put in the work to compare.
A customer uses their smartphone to inquire: “What is the best landscaping company for a spring clean-up in Buffalo?”
Result: Its A.I. scans reviews, services and location data. It responds: “Hoss Digital Landscaping is top rated for spring cleanup. They’re in North Tonawanda, and have a 5-star reliability rating.”
Action: Customer says, “Ring them.”
If your company isn’t designed to be that “answer,” the AI won’t talk about you. This is why AEO services in Buffalo are now just as essential as a ‘cool sign in front of your store!

A growing number of people are searching with voice while driving, cooking or walking. You can’t scroll through a list of websites while driving. You need one answer. If you don’t have your business data set up for AEO, these drivers can’t see you.
Tools like ChatGPT and Google Gemini are reshaping user expectations. People are learning to talk to their computer instead of typing in keywords. Traditional search engine volume could decline by 25% in the next five years as people switch to using AI chatbots, according to Gartner.
AI engines treat information that looks credible as more important. They seek “E-E-A-T” (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ness and Trustworthiness). And if your website explicitly and clearly represents these qualities, AI is probably going to trust you as the best response.
